Anthony Marra is an acclaimed American author known for his evocative storytelling and deep character studies. His works often explore themes of loss, resilience, and the complexities of human relationships against the backdrop of historical events. Marra's debut novel, "A Constellation of Vital Phenomena," was widely praised and received several awards, establishing him as a prominent voice in contemporary literature. His subsequent work, "Mercury Pictures Presents," further showcases his ability to blend humor and tragedy, set during the tumultuous period of World War II and the Hollywood film industry.

In addition to his novels, Marra has also published short stories and essays, contributing to various literary journals and anthologies. His writing has been recognized with numerous accolades, including fellowships from prestigious institutions. Marra's narrative style is characterized by rich imagery and a keen sense of place, drawing readers into the worlds he creates. He continues to engage audiences with his insightful explorations of identity and culture, marking him as a significant figure in modern American literature.
